Mesa Youth Services Foundation, INC.
The Future is important to all of us....
 
 
And that is why we all work hard to plan for the future and to save for the future as well. To better secure the future of the Mesa Co. Partners Program, the Partners BOard of Directors has created an endowment fund called the Mesa Youth Services, Inc. Foundation with its own Board of Trustees. The Foundation exists as a separate entity for the specific purpose of raising funds to be invested and held in an endowment with only the investment income being used in the future to support Mes Co. Partners as needed. Presently the Foundation has over $620,000 invested and we hope to reach the &1,000,000 mark within the next two years.

  • The Mesa Youth Services Foundation, Inc was approved by the IRS in 2006 to function as the endowment fund to ensure future financial support for the Partners Program.
  • All investments and gifts stay in the Foundation's principal and the Foundation Trustees can only provide earned income from the investments to Partners.
